Bern vs Wilmington, De Climate & Distance Between

Usa flag
  • The distance between Bern, Switzerland and Wilmington, De, Usa is approximately 6,454 km or 4,011 mi.
  • To reach Bern in this distance one would set out from Wilmington, De bearing 53.1° or NE and follow the great circles arc to approach Bern bearing 115.7° or ESE .
  • Bern has a marine west coast climate (Cfb) whereas Wilmington, De has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a).
  • Bern is in or near the boreal rain forest biome whereas Wilmington, De is in or near the warm temperate moist forest biome.
  • The average annual temperature is 3.7 °C (6.7°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 6.5 °C (11.7°F) less in Bern. The continentality subtype is semicontinental as opposed to subcontinental.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 51.4 mm (2 in) less which is equivalent to 51.4 l/m² (1.26 US gal/ft²) or 514,000 l/ha (54,950 US gal/ac) less. About 1 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 7.2° lower in Bern than in Wilmington, De.
